"Non-Pusher" Elastomer Bellows Seal
An elastomer bellows seals is a non-pusher seal design in which a single spring coil fits over the shaft and bellows. The elastomer bellows requires a concentric spring; the metal bellows does not because the bellows itself provides the pressure necessary to hold the seal faces in contact. Fits equipment with confined space requirements and limited seal chamber depths. An elastomer bellows seal combines the best features of a bellows seal and a pusher seal, such as the absence of a dynamic gasket which eliminates the possibility of 'hang-up.' The elastomer bellows is tolerant to abrasive particals or contamination. This is due to the features of the open shape and the 'self-cleaning action,' disposing of particles through centrifugal force. One major benefit is the simplicity of the design and subseqent lower cost. |
